Victor Wembanyama's Impact on the San Antonio Spurs: A Culture Shift

8 months agoUS
Victor Wembanyama's Impact on the San Antonio Spurs: A Culture ShiftSource: sports.yahoo.com
Victor Wembanyama's arrival has sparked a significant shift within the San Antonio Spurs, accelerating their rebuild and fostering a culture of high expectations and competitiveness. His influence extends beyond his exceptional on-court abilities, shaping the team's identity and approach to contention.

Key Insights

Wembanyama's Early Demand for Talent:: Reports suggest Wembanyama urged the Spurs to acquire better players early in his rookie season, leading to aggressive roster moves.

Why This Matters:: This demonstrates Wembanyama's proactive approach and desire to compete at a high level immediately.

Spurs' Response with Bold Roster Moves:: The Spurs traded for All-Star guard De'Aaron Fox and added veteran point guard Chris Paul (though Paul later signed with the Clippers) to bolster the roster.

Why This Matters:: This signifies a departure from the Spurs' traditional patient approach, indicating a commitment to building around Wembanyama.

Wembanyama's On-Court Dominance:: His versatility and defensive presence have transformed the Spurs, providing a franchise cornerstone reminiscent of the Tim Duncan era.

Why This Matters:: Wembanyama's impact goes beyond statistics, influencing how opponents attack the Spurs and creating a renewed sense of urgency within the organization.

'Mean' Streak and Intimidation Factor:: Wembanyama's intensity and high expectations have reportedly shaped conversations within the Spurs' locker room.

Why This Matters:: His 'mean' streak, as described by Kendrick Perkins, highlights his competitive drive and the pressure he puts on himself and his teammates to succeed.

In-Depth Analysis

Background

Victor Wembanyama was drafted to a Spurs team that needed a jolt. His arrival immediately changed the team's trajectory, but it also seems to have changed the front office's approach to team building.

Roster Changes and Impact

The Spurs' acquisition of De'Aaron Fox and the brief addition of Chris Paul signaled a clear intention to surround Wembanyama with talent ready to compete. These moves, along with drafting Stephon Castle and Dylan Harper, demonstrate a commitment to building a dynamic offense and solidifying the team's defense.

Wembanyama's Influence on Team Culture

Wembanyama's competitiveness and leadership have resonated with Spurs management, fostering a shared urgency to transition from rebuilding to contending. His influence extends beyond the court, shaping the team's culture and approach to the game.

Upcoming Season

The Spurs will face the Dallas Mavericks in their season opener, providing an early test of their retooled roster and Wembanyama's impact on the team's competitiveness.
